Nanshan, China

The resort lies 80 km northeast from Beijing. If you go by public transport, take a bus from Dongzhimen to Miyun and then take a taxi. Nanshan offers 3 chairlifts, 2 draglifts and a beginners area. There is a snowpark, with a mini 1/2 pipe but it’s not groomed all season. The Nanshan Open is held every year in January, and it held China’s first professionally organised Snowboard Event in 2003. Off the slopes, you can choose from a Chinese and a ‚Western style restaurant which offers a buffet. There are small lodges and rooms available, book in advance. Prices to hit the slope vary from 220 RMB on weekdays and 360 RMB for weekends.
